Sagu Recipe | Mixed Vegetable Saagu

Vegetable Sagu is a very simple Karnataka style Curry with mild spices and with flavor of coconut. A Perfect accompaniment for Idli / Dosa / Roti

Ingredients

Grinding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on Coriander seeds
  • 1 teaspoon Fennel Seeds
  • 2 Red Chili
  • ½ teaspoon Peppercorns
  • ½ teaspoon Cumin Seeds
  • 1 inch Cinnamon Stick
  • 4 Cloves
  • 3 Cardamom
  • 1 teaspoon Poppy Seeds
  • 2 tablespoon Grated Coconut
  • ½ teaspoon Grated Ginger
  • 2 Garlic cloves

For Gravy

  • 1 Big Size Onion
  • 1 Green Chili
  • 2 Cups Mixed Vegetables carrot, peas,beans,capsicum,potato etc
  • ½ teaspoon Turmeric Powder
  • 1 teaspoon Salt Adjust As Needed
  • 1 tablespoon Oil
  • 2 tablespoon Butter
  • 1 tablespoon Coriander Leaves

Instructions

Preparing Grinding Ingredients

  • Heat a pan and add all the grinding ingredients except coconut. Dry roast them till all the whole garam masala is nicely roasted.

Grinding Process

  • Take the roasted ingredients in the mixer jar. Again place the pan on the flame and dry roast the coconut. Take the roasted coconut to the mixer jar
  • Throw in ginger and garlic to the mixer jar. Grind them all to a smooth paste by adding little water. Keep the ground paste aside

Sauté Process

  • Heat a heavy bottomed pan, add oil. When the oil is hot, add onions and chopped green chilli. Sauté the onions till they are translucent
  • When the onions are sautéed well, add butter. Then, add the mixed veggies to the pan. Stir-fry in high flame for couple of minutes
  • Now, add turmeric powder, salt, ground spice paste along with 1.5 cups of water and give a good mix. Switch off the flame

Pressure Cooking Process

  • Take the prepared gravy in a vessel and pressure cook for 3-4 whistles.
  • After pressure is released, take out the cooked Saagu and garnish with fresh coriander leaves

Serving Time!

  • Serve the delicious and healthy Mixed vegetable Saagu with Roti, Set dosa or poori and enjoy the dish!

Notes

  1. We can make little thicker in consistency when serving with Roti and lighter consistency when served with Idli/Dosa
  2. Poppy Seeds are optional we can replace with cashew. Both Cashew and poppy seeds makes the gravy richer and thicker
  3. We can add few mint leaves and coriander leaves to make more flavorful gravy
